A special room for the senses

McDTampin Sensory room
The Ronald McDonald’s Sensory Therapy Room is equipped with equipment to improve the cognitive skills and confidence of children with special needs and learning disabilities.

The Ronald McDonald Sensory Room – Yayasan Jaafar Ahmad is a unique facility specifically designed for children with special needs and learning disabilities, helping them to improve their cognitive skills and self-confidence. The sensory room is fitted with multi-sensory equipment, which stimulates their primary senses (sight, sound, touch and smell) in a relaxing yet fun atmosphere that they can be comfortable in.

McDTampin Sensory Room 2

Especially for families in the B40 group, the sensory room in the McDonald’s Tampin outlet will be of huge help to local families who don’t have the luxury to afford special education for their children.

Personally, we LOVE this initiative! And we’re so happy to know that the Ronald McDonald House Charities (RMHC) Malaysia actually developed a total of 35 sensory therapy rooms throughout Malaysia, the country’s largest network of sensory therapy rooms, with more than RM4 million in sponsorship costs that has benefited over 7,000 special needs children, including those in East Malaysia.

 

For the betterment of Negeri Sembilan’s community and economy

McDTampin RMHC
McDonald’s Drive-thru restaurant in Tampin is the only McDonald’s branch equipped with the Ronald McDonald Sensory Therapy Room, co-sponsored by Ronald McDonald House Charities and Yayasan Jaafar Ahmad.

Ultimately, the opening of the McDonald’s Tampin outlet is part of McDonald’s Malaysia’s partnership with the government to contribute to the socio-economic development of Negeri Sembilan. Not only is the restaurant located at a strategic location to the Melaka-Negeri Sembilan state border (accessible for customers from various areas), but it will also introduce more job opportunities to the local community.

Fun fact: McDonald’s Tampin is the first McDonald’s restaurant in Malaysia to adopt a unique design similar to traditional Negeri Sembilan houses, thanks to its elongated roof. It used to be the Tampin Rest House before McDonald’s Malaysia took over.

McDTampin Zakat
Dato’ Azmir Jaafar, Managing Director and Local Operating Partner of McDonald’s Malaysia (far left) giving the corporate zakat payments to Dato’ Dr. Abd Aziz Bin Sheikh Ab. Kadir, Chairman of the Negeri Sembilan Islamic Religious Council (MAINs).

Lastly, McDonald’s Malaysia also presented RM180,000 worth of corporate zakat payments to the Negeri Sembilan Islamic Religious Council (MAINs), which will be disbursed to asnaf beneficiaries and the needy in Negeri Sembilan.
